Web16 Mar 2024 · Try showy stonecrop ( Hylotelephium spectabile) which can take hot summers as well as cold winters. It's also a drought-tolerant perennial, so it makes a good choice if rainfall is scarce in your area. Growing Conditions: Full sun to part shade in medium moist, well-drained soil. Size: Up to 2 feet tall and wide.

Although some winters can be wet, a cold winter is actually drying for our plants and might deplete the water level in … WebThey can tolerate low temperatures and thrive in cool weather 40-60°F. Pansies enjoy moderate temperatures. But they don’t do well when the temperatures rise beyond 60-65°F. They can survive single-digit temperatures, but pansy foliage will wilt and turn grey-green when the air temperature drops below 25°F (-4°C).
